Juubee Ninpuuchou, known in the West as Ninja Scroll, is a 1993 Japanese animated film directed by Yoshiaki Kawajiri. This classic of the action-adventure genre stands out for its impressive animation and engaging plot, which combines elements of fantasy, martial arts, and horror. The story revolves around Jubei Kibagami, a skilled swordsman who finds himself embroiled in a plot of murder and betrayal while facing a series of supernatural enemies. The film is widely recognized for its graphic violence and masterfully choreographed fight scenes, which captivated both Japanese and Western audiences.

Anime Production

  • Directed by: Yoshiaki Kawajiri
  • Screenplay: Yoshiaki Kawajiri and Kazuo Koike
  • Studio: Madhouse
  • Release date: 1993
  • Genre: Action, Adventure, Fantasy
  • Music: Kaoru Wada

The plot of Juubee Ninpuuchou is set in feudal Japan, where Jubei Kibagami, a lone ronin, is forced to fight against a group of demonic ninjas known as the “Six Demons of Kimon.” Each of these antagonists possesses unique abilities and supernatural powers, making Jubei's journey even more challenging. The animation in Juubee Ninpuuchou is one of its strongest points. Studio Madhouse, known for its production quality, brought to life dynamic action scenes and stunning visuals that stand out even today. The visual aesthetic is rich in detail, with a style that combines traditional Japanese influences and modern animation techniques. The fight sequences are particularly noteworthy, with a fluidity that captures the intensity of the battles and Jubei's skill as a swordsman. This animation quality helped set the standard for many action anime that followed.

In addition to its stunning animation, Juubee Ninpuuchou is also known for its captivating soundtrack, composed by Kaoru Wada. The music perfectly complements the action scenes and dramatic moments of the film, creating an atmosphere that keeps the viewer immersed in the narrative.
